Kaart van Friesland, Vlieland, Terschelling en Ameland Frisia Occidentalis (titel op object) Bottom left title cartouche surmounted by the arms of Friesland. Top right key, right under two shell sticks: Milli Aria Germanica COMMUNIA, Milli Aria Gallica COMMUNIA. Moreover, a manfiguur with a compass. Degrees distribution along the edges. On verso Latin tekst. Manufacturer : printmaker Evert Simonsz Hammer Velt (listed building) printmaker: Salomon Rogiers (listed building) cartographer: Adriaan Adriaansz. Metius (listed building) cartographer Gerard Freitag (listed building) Publisher: Henricus Hondius (listed property) Place manufacture: Amsterdam Date: 1630 and / or 1637 Physical features: engra, hand-colored; with text on verso printing material: paper Technique: engra (printing process) / hand color / printing sizes: plate edge: H 392 mm × W 503 mmToelichtingPrent used: Mercator, Gerard and Jodocus Hondius. Gerardi et Mercatoris Appendix I. Hondii Novi Atlantis Continens Regiones & Provincias (...). Amsterdam: John Janssonius, 1637. Subject: maps of separate countries or regions coat of arms (as symbol of the state, etc.) Where: Friesland
